Barry Lee Hanna, 86, passed away peacefully on November 7, 2025, at Angel Medical Center. Born on June 5, 1939, in Anderson, Indiana, Barry was the beloved son of the late Elmor and Jeanette Hanna.
A proud patriot and devoted family man, Barry served his country with honor and distinction in the United States Navy for 22 years, retiring as a Senior Chief Petty Officer. During his service, he was a dedicated member of the Navy shooting team and earned the respect of his peers through his leadership, discipline, and unwavering commitment.
After retiring from the military, Barry continued to serve his community as a faithful member of Liberty Baptist Church for 17 years, where he found joy in volunteering especially in the kitchen, where his love for cooking and BBQing shone brightly. He was also a skilled tinkerer of clocks, a passionate weather watcher who shared forecasts with his children, and a man who found joy in the simple pleasures of life.
Barry is survived by his loving wife of 65 years, Nancy Hanna; his daughter Teresa L. Brydon (George); his son Robert "Bob" Hanna (Sandi); his sister Denna Flora; three grandchildren; four great-grandchildren; and seven nieces and nephews. He was deeply loved and will be profoundly missed.
